Hi Ole, The issue is that the Endpoint URL is not blank. Even a valid response is returned back as shown in the SOA transaction log. What seems to be problem is that a Project property is used to populate the Endpoint for the request. The property is defined in the Project-scope. When I insert a value in the property and run the request via GUI - the request works. However when I pass the property in via command line, it fails with MalformedURLException. It did not fail initially, but the failure seems to occur after I open the Project in Composite mode, and then save it as a flat-file, then reopen it. This seems to be a contributing factor to reproducing this defect, and gets the project into a weird state. I reproduced 2 runs: A. A Failing run (with the MalformedURLException) at 12:07pm where the Property value is passed into the command-line. The property is referenced in the SOA request endpoint. B. A Passing run (no exception encountered) at 12:10pm where the SOA request endpoint is hardcoded - while the property is still passed in, request does not reference the property - it is a hardcoded string. I have zipped and attached artifacts from 2 command-line runs: 1. the Project itself, 2. The output consoles 3. SOA Transaction logs In hopes that you can pinpoint the issue. Command line used is in the consoleout logs. I have the exact same problem. My issue started to occur after updating several WSDLs in the project. I saved a copy of the Project before the WSDL update, and I can run the command line on that project still. But the exception is occuring after the WSDL update definition, and a resave of the project. (The WSDL update may not be material to the issue). How do we know what URL the error is referring to? could this include the URI's of the WSDL files inside the Project file?
